GENERAL RULES (CODE OF CONDUCT)
  • Borders shall not be allowed to go home during the school term except summer vacation and the mid session break during Deepawali. Under special circumstances, the leave is at the discretion of the School Principal.
  • Parents or Guardians may meet their wards with permission from the School Principal at a designated place only. Meting is allowed only on the last Sunday of the month.
  • Any damage to the school property will be charged to the student’s account, even with penalty in case of reckless damage.
  • The School will take all possible care of medical fitness of the student. However the school does not accept any responsibility, legal or otherwise, for accidents or mishaps. The School will remain indemnified against claim on this ground.
  • The School reserves the right to expel the student on the ground of misconduct or disregard of school rules.
  • Any false statement or misrepresentation by parent at the time of admission, when discovered, would result in dismissal of the student from the School.
  • Parents or Guardians are forbidden to bring any eatables to the school. Any eatables found in a child’s possession would be confiscated and disciplinary  action will be initiated against the child.
  • Parents are advised not to give expensive jewellery, electronic items or cash to their ward. Management does not accept responsibility for any loss thereof.
  • Parents or Guardians are forbidden from favouring in cash or kind to any employee of the school. Any such incident coming to management’s notice would result in serious action being taken, with possible expulsion of the student.
  • Parents may authorize up to three persons to take the child out of school. The authorized individual’s photo and signature must be in the school files in order to take the child away under any circumstances.
  • The School uniform is to be worn on all school days. The uniform should be neat and clean and well fitting. A student who is shabbily dressed may be sent home.
  • The students must bring Identity card and school diary with them.
  • During the absence of a teacher the class monitor assumes the responsibility for the discipline of the class. Running, playing and shouting inside the school building are strictly prohibited.
  • During school time students should move about in silence and in an orderly manner.
  • Irregular attendance, habitual idleness, neglect of home work, disobedience and disrespect towards teachers or any other reprehensible behaviour may result in dismissal from the school. Students are accountable to the school authorities for their conduct while on the school campus.
  • Students are not allowed to use the school telephone without permission.
  • No collection of money for any purpose whatsoever shall be made in a school with out prior permission of the Principal.
  • Care must be taken of all school properties and no student should scratch or spoil the desk or chair or damage any school furniture, write or draw anything on the walls or in any way damage things belonging to others.
  • The school reserves the right to dismiss students for constantly unsatisfactory progress in studies or for misconduct.
  • Consumption of non vegetarian food in the school compound is strictly prohibited. Parents are requested not to send non-vegetarian food in the lunch box of their wards.
  • Students should behave in a gentlemanly manner wherever they go. The should remember that the school is judged by their conduct. They should greed their seniors, teachers and elders when they need them.
  • School buses are available for the transportation of students on specified routes and students will be picked up from pick up points which are convenient in running the buses. No parents can force the management to change the pick up points according to their own convenience.
